Newlin C. Pompiano

Newlin Claude Pompiano, 61, of 120 Heidel Road, North Heidelberg Township, died December 17th at 1:45 a.m. in the Reading Hospital and Medical Center where he had been since December 8th.

He was married June 23, 1962 to Patricia Ann (Stern) Pompiano.

Born in Kansas City, MO, he was a son of the late Leon Scott and his adoptive father Peter Pompiano.

He is also survived by his mother, Erma Lea (Armstrong) Scott Pompiano of Spring Township.

Pompiano was employed in the paper mill as a laborer at Interstate Container for 15 years. He was later employed by Alelphi Kitchens of Robesonia as a laborer since July 1991, last working in November.

He was a member of Advent Lutheran Church, West Lawn.

Pompiano is also survived by a son, Newlin J. of Bern Township and two daughters, Kathy Sue (Pompiano) Tag of Womelsdorf and Tina Marie (Pompiano) Swartzel of Marina, California.

There is also five grandchildren.

Services will be Saturday 11am in Edward J. Kuhn Funeral Home, Inc., West Reading. Viewing 10am until time of service. Rev. William B. Fryer Jr., officiating. Burial will be in Hope Cemetery, Dryville, Rockland Township.
